Oscar Mateo73e4d072014-07-24 17:04:48 +010031/**
32 * DOC: Logical Rings, Logical Ring Contexts and Execlists
33 *
34 * Motivation:
Oscar Mateob20385f2014-07-24 17:04:10 +010035 * GEN8 brings an expansion of the HW contexts: "Logical Ring Contexts".
36 * These expanded contexts enable a number of new abilities, especially
37 * "Execlists" (also implemented in this file).
38 *
Oscar Mateo73e4d072014-07-24 17:04:48 +010039 * One of the main differences with the legacy HW contexts is that logical
40 * ring contexts incorporate many more things to the context's state, like
41 * PDPs or ringbuffer control registers:
42 *
43 * The reason why PDPs are included in the context is straightforward: as
44 * PPGTTs (per-process GTTs) are actually per-context, having the PDPs
45 * contained there mean you don't need to do a ppgtt->switch_mm yourself,
46 * instead, the GPU will do it for you on the context switch.
47 *
48 * But, what about the ringbuffer control registers (head, tail, etc..)?
49 * shouldn't we just need a set of those per engine command streamer? This is
50 * where the name "Logical Rings" starts to make sense: by virtualizing the
51 * rings, the engine cs shifts to a new "ring buffer" with every context
52 * switch. When you want to submit a workload to the GPU you: A) choose your
53 * context, B) find its appropriate virtualized ring, C) write commands to it
54 * and then, finally, D) tell the GPU to switch to that context.
55 *
56 * Instead of the legacy MI_SET_CONTEXT, the way you tell the GPU to switch
57 * to a contexts is via a context execution list, ergo "Execlists".
58 *
59 * LRC implementation:
60 * Regarding the creation of contexts, we have:
61 *
62 * - One global default context.
63 * - One local default context for each opened fd.
64 * - One local extra context for each context create ioctl call.
65 *
66 * Now that ringbuffers belong per-context (and not per-engine, like before)
67 * and that contexts are uniquely tied to a given engine (and not reusable,
68 * like before) we need:
69 *
70 * - One ringbuffer per-engine inside each context.
71 * - One backing object per-engine inside each context.
72 *
73 * The global default context starts its life with these new objects fully
74 * allocated and populated. The local default context for each opened fd is
75 * more complex, because we don't know at creation time which engine is going
76 * to use them. To handle this, we have implemented a deferred creation of LR
77 * contexts:
78 *
79 * The local context starts its life as a hollow or blank holder, that only
80 * gets populated for a given engine once we receive an execbuffer. If later
81 * on we receive another execbuffer ioctl for the same context but a different
82 * engine, we allocate/populate a new ringbuffer and context backing object and
83 * so on.
84 *
85 * Finally, regarding local contexts created using the ioctl call: as they are
86 * only allowed with the render ring, we can allocate & populate them right
87 * away (no need to defer anything, at least for now).
88 *
89 * Execlists implementation:
Oscar Mateob20385f2014-07-24 17:04:10 +010090 * Execlists are the new method by which, on gen8+ hardware, workloads are
91 * submitted for execution (as opposed to the legacy, ringbuffer-based, method).
Oscar Mateo73e4d072014-07-24 17:04:48 +010092 * This method works as follows:
93 *
94 * When a request is committed, its commands (the BB start and any leading or
95 * trailing commands, like the seqno breadcrumbs) are placed in the ringbuffer
96 * for the appropriate context. The tail pointer in the hardware context is not
97 * updated at this time, but instead, kept by the driver in the ringbuffer
98 * structure. A structure representing this request is added to a request queue
99 * for the appropriate engine: this structure contains a copy of the context's
100 * tail after the request was written to the ring buffer and a pointer to the
101 * context itself.
102 *
103 * If the engine's request queue was empty before the request was added, the
104 * queue is processed immediately. Otherwise the queue will be processed during
105 * a context switch interrupt. In any case, elements on the queue will get sent
106 * (in pairs) to the GPU's ExecLists Submit Port (ELSP, for short) with a
107 * globally unique 20-bits submission ID.
108 *
109 * When execution of a request completes, the GPU updates the context status
110 * buffer with a context complete event and generates a context switch interrupt.
111 * During the interrupt handling, the driver examines the events in the buffer:
112 * for each context complete event, if the announced ID matches that on the head
113 * of the request queue, then that request is retired and removed from the queue.
114 *
115 * After processing, if any requests were retired and the queue is not empty
116 * then a new execution list can be submitted. The two requests at the front of
117 * the queue are next to be submitted but since a context may not occur twice in
118 * an execution list, if subsequent requests have the same ID as the first then
119 * the two requests must be combined. This is done simply by discarding requests
120 * at the head of the queue until either only one requests is left (in which case
121 * we use a NULL second context) or the first two requests have unique IDs.
122 *
123 * By always executing the first two requests in the queue the driver ensures
124 * that the GPU is kept as busy as possible. In the case where a single context
125 * completes but a second context is still executing, the request for this second
126 * context will be at the head of the queue when we remove the first one. This
127 * request will then be resubmitted along with a new request for a different context,
128 * which will cause the hardware to continue executing the second request and queue
129 * the new request (the GPU detects the condition of a context getting preempted
130 * with the same context and optimizes the context switch flow by not doing
131 * preemption, but just sampling the new tail pointer).
132 *
Oscar Mateob20385f2014-07-24 17:04:10 +0100133 */

Oscar Mateo73e4d072014-07-24 17:04:48 +0100191/**
Tvrtko Ursulinca825802016-01-15 15:10:27 +0000192 * intel_lr_context_descriptor_update() - calculate & cache the descriptor
193 * descriptor for a pinned context
Tvrtko Ursulinca825802016-01-15 15:10:27 +0000194 * @ctx: Context to work on
Chris Wilson9021ad02016-05-24 14:53:37 +0100195 * @engine: Engine the descriptor will be used with
Tvrtko Ursulinca825802016-01-15 15:10:27 +0000196 *
197 * The context descriptor encodes various attributes of a context,
198 * including its GTT address and some flags. Because it's fairly
199 * expensive to calculate, we'll just do it once and cache the result,
200 * which remains valid until the context is unpinned.
201 *
Daniel Vetter6e5248b2016-07-15 21:48:06 +0200202 * This is what a descriptor looks like, from LSB to MSB::
203 *
Mika Kuoppala2355cf02017-01-27 15:03:09 +0200204 * bits 0-11: flags, GEN8_CTX_* (cached in ctx->desc_template)
Daniel Vetter6e5248b2016-07-15 21:48:06 +0200205 * bits 12-31: LRCA, GTT address of (the HWSP of) this context
206 * bits 32-52: ctx ID, a globally unique tag
207 * bits 53-54: mbz, reserved for use by hardware
208 * bits 55-63: group ID, currently unused and set to 0
Daniele Ceraolo Spurioac52da62018-03-02 18:14:58 +0200209 *
210 * Starting from Gen11, the upper dword of the descriptor has a new format:
211 *
212 * bits 32-36: reserved
213 * bits 37-47: SW context ID
214 * bits 48:53: engine instance
215 * bit 54: mbz, reserved for use by hardware
216 * bits 55-60: SW counter
217 * bits 61-63: engine class
218 *
219 * engine info, SW context ID and SW counter need to form a unique number
220 * (Context ID) per lrc.
Tvrtko Ursulinca825802016-01-15 15:10:27 +0000221 */

Chris Wilson70c2a242016-09-09 14:11:46 +0100565 /* Hardware submission is through 2 ports. Conceptually each port
566 * has a (RING_START, RING_HEAD, RING_TAIL) tuple. RING_START is
567 * static for a context, and unique to each, so we only execute
568 * requests belonging to a single context from each ring. RING_HEAD
569 * is maintained by the CS in the context image, it marks the place
570 * where it got up to last time, and through RING_TAIL we tell the CS
571 * where we want to execute up to this time.
572 *
573 * In this list the requests are in order of execution. Consecutive
574 * requests from the same context are adjacent in the ringbuffer. We
575 * can combine these requests into a single RING_TAIL update:
576 *
577 * RING_HEAD...req1...req2
578 * ^- RING_TAIL
579 * since to execute req2 the CS must first execute req1.
580 *
581 * Our goal then is to point each port to the end of a consecutive
582 * sequence of requests as being the most optimal (fewest wake ups
583 * and context switches) submission.
584 */

Chris Wilsonce01b172018-01-02 15:12:26 +00001198 /*
1199 * Recursively bump all dependent priorities to match the new request.
Chris Wilson20311bd2016-11-14 20:41:03 +00001200 *
1201 * A naive approach would be to use recursion:
Chris Wilson0c7112a2018-04-18 19:40:51 +01001202 * static void update_priorities(struct i915_sched_node *node, prio) {
1203 * list_for_each_entry(dep, &node->signalers_list, signal_link)
Chris Wilson20311bd2016-11-14 20:41:03 +00001204 * update_priorities(dep->signal, prio)
Chris Wilson0c7112a2018-04-18 19:40:51 +01001205 * queue_request(node);
Chris Wilson20311bd2016-11-14 20:41:03 +00001206 * }
1207 * but that may have unlimited recursion depth and so runs a very
1208 * real risk of overunning the kernel stack. Instead, we build
1209 * a flat list of all dependencies starting with the current request.
1210 * As we walk the list of dependencies, we add all of its dependencies
1211 * to the end of the list (this may include an already visited
1212 * request) and continue to walk onwards onto the new dependencies. The
1213 * end result is a topological list of requests in reverse order, the
1214 * last element in the list is the request we must execute first.
1215 */
